Exporting tags to file

The simplest and the fastest way to get TED text as an ASCII file with the tags, is following:

1.Enable local auto-save (Edit > Preferences, Autosave > Enabled, Local save enabled).
2.Load a text you want to "export".
3.Change temporarily anything (such as to add a character and to delete it immediately).
4.Save text.

At this point, in the personal temporary directory %TEMP% appears a file with a strange random name, such as 1.$fb or something similar (anyhow, it will be the newest file in the directory, so if you sort by "Modified date", newest on top; if you save more than once, don't forget to press the F5 key to refresh the directory!), it will be the first file.

If you open it in Notepad you'll see that the file is actually a local copy of the text, with all the tags inside.

Note

To open your temporary directory, click Start and then enter %TEMP%.
